For EMI protection, loop the
RPM cable assembly through
the inductor bead twice before
connecting to the controller.

560 Ohm Resistor (405298308)
Should be installed:

When using a single RPM module

or

When daisy-chaining RPM modules (as shown), the resistor
should only be installed in the last module in the chain.

Up to 95 RPM modules can be daisy-chained on a single bus as shown, provided that
the bus length, from the controller to the last RPM in the chain, is 100 meters or less. For
bus lengths between 100 meters and 300 meters (maximum bus length), the number of
RPMs on that bus must be reduced. See the RPM product manual (167-790-063).
